About this role

Cleveland Clinic is hiring a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) to support patient care on the G110 Bone Marrow Transplant Unit at the Main Campus in Cleveland. The role serves patients undergoing bone marrow transplant and related treatments for cancers such as leukemia, lymphoma, and multiple myeloma. This is a night-shift position on a 7:00pm–7:30am schedule within the Taussig Cancer Center environment.

About Cleveland Clinic

clevelandclinic.org

Cleveland Clinic is a not‑for‑profit academic medical center founded in 1921 that provides comprehensive clinical and hospital care across a large integrated health system. It is known for world‑class specialty care, multidisciplinary teams, and leadership in medical research, education, and health information. The organization operates hospitals, outpatient centers and digital/telehealth services, and employs roughly 65,000 staff to serve patients regionally and internationally.
